YOUR MISSION
We are looking for a highly-skilled Senior Frontend Engineer to join one of our development teams. In this role, you will be responsible for developing and implementing user interface components using React.js with technologies such as TypeScript, GraphQL, Jest, Cypress, and Vite. You will also test, profile, and improve front-end performance, document our front-end codebase, mentor team members, plan tasks, and estimate workloads.
You'll work within a cross-disciplinary team under the Engineering Manager to contribute to our multi-tenant SaaS product. This is a high-impact role for someone who thrives on elevating engineering standards and driving a forward-thinking, AI-first approach across the organization.
To succeed as a senior frontend engineer, you should have in-depth knowledge of React concepts, excellent front-end coding skills, and a strong understanding of progressive web applications. Ultimately, you should be able to design, plan, and build modern user interface components to enhance application performance and mentor others to do the same.
YOUR PROFILE
6+ years of professional experience in a similar position
Proven expertise in TypeScript, JavaScript, CSS, HTML, and front-end technologies
A quality-focused mindset and passion for user experience and interfaces
An AI-first mindset, embedding AI and automation into product architecture, workflows, and decision-making
Solid knowledge of frontend tools including React.js, Vite, Jest, and Cypress.js
Experience with browser-based debugging and performance testing software
Familiarity with git, npm, Docker, and Jira
Excellent troubleshooting skills
Good project management skills
Experience mentoring teammates respectfully and empathetically
YOUR RESPONSIBILITIES
Meet with the development team to discuss UI ideas and applications
Review application requirements and interface designs
Identify web-based user interactions
Develop and implement responsive UI components using React concepts
Write interface code using TypeScript following React workflows
Troubleshoot and debug interface software and application codes
Develop front-end architecture supporting UI concepts
Provide automated unit, e2e, and visual regression tests
Monitor and improve front-end performance
Document application changes and updates
Participate in code and technical design reviews
Estimate workloads and review tasks
Mentor team members
WHY US?
Factor Eleven's tech department is an in-house startup responsible for our SaaS product suite that offers localized digital advertising to enterprises of all sizes. We power the engine of Factor Eleven and aim to elevate our product daily. We are committed to quality, expanding our platform's capabilities, and fostering a collaborative engineering environment.
Join our remote team to help move digital localized advertising forward, enjoying camaraderie and perks of fully remote work.
OUR PERKS & BENEFITS
Transparent, above-market salaries
100% remote within Europe
Clear expectations and regular feedback
Flexible work hours and part-time options
Be part of a fast-growing, skilled team
Relocation and visa support
In-person events
Home office, co-working space, and work-together allowance
Personal and professional development fund
#J-18808-Ljbffr
Senior Frontend Engineer • Madrid, Madrid, SPAIN